Liliuokalani (born September 2, , Honolulu, Hawaii [U.S.]—died Novem, Honolulu) was the first and only reigning Hawaiian queen and the last Hawaiian sovereign to govern the islands, which were annexed by the United States in During the Golden Jubilee of Queen Victoria, she represented her brother as an official envoy to the United Kingdom. Liliʻuokalani ascended to the throne on Janu, nine days after her brother's death. On Janu, Lili‘uokalani was sworn in as queen. One of her main goals was to reestablish the power and sovereignty of the monarchy that her brother had to give up.
